Condividi tramite


IVsCustomClosedFileDocDataProvider Interfaccia

Definizione

Esportazione MEF per consentire alle estensioni di fornire un oggetto personalizzato IVsPersistDocData per i file anziché usare l'impostazione predefinita per gli scenari di ricerca

public interface IVsCustomClosedFileDocDataProvider
type IVsCustomClosedFileDocDataProvider = interface
Public Interface IVsCustomClosedFileDocDataProvider

Metodi

GetCustomDocDataForFilePathAsync(String, CancellationToken)

Chiamato in Scenari di ricerca per consentire agli editor personalizzati di fornire un'implementazione IVsPersistDocData per i file chiusi. L'oggetto IVsPersistDocData fornito dagli editor personalizzati deve essere lo stesso fornito per l'esecuzione di una tabella documento quando un file viene aperto in Visual Studio. L'implementazione IVsPersistDocData dell'editor personalizzato deve anche implementare IVsTextLines ed IVsUserData esporre l'oggetto corrente ITextSnapshot

Si applica a